WebExcel stores dates and times as a number representing the number of days since 1900-Jan-0, plus a fractional portion of a 24 hour day: ddddd.tttttt . This is called a serial date, or serial date-time. Dates The integer portion of the number, ddddd , represents the number of days since 1900-Jan-0. WebJan 12, 2014 · The date is stored as an integer. Excel starts counting dates from January 1, 1900 24:00:00, so the number 1 is treated as January 1, 1900, 2 is treated as January 2, 1900 and so on. Look at the following example. This is useful as it also allows users to easily add/subtract date and ... WebJan 1, 2008 · Excel stores dates as sequential serial numbers so that they can be used in calculations. By default, January 1, 1900 is serial number 1, and January 1, 2008 is serial number 39448 because it is 39,447 days after January 1, 1900. Most functions … how much is taaffeite worth
